My greatest achievement is being granted fellowship to the Royal Society of Arts through achieving a commendation in their Student Design Awards competition. My project was a piece of service design which allowed for gig workers to trade their skills for cash-injections from their friends. It works as a replacement to pay-day loans and to fill gaps in the benefits system, allowing gig works to act and remove themselves from the cycle of economic insecurity.
